Letter to Hoffmantown from Missions Council – LifeQuest

LifeQuest is a non-profit that provides critical support services to help at-risk and adjudicated youth to overcome the challenges of their past and build a resilience for the future. LifeQuest is committed to providing mentoring relationships to NM youth as an extension of the Body of Christ. A LifeQuest guiding principle is dependence upon God for volunteers (time) and funding (treasure).

Hoffmantown, you are the Body of Christ and have been a faithful supporter of LifeQuest’s direct engagement in the Juvenile Justice System for Bible study, tutoring, church services, Life Skills Classes, the 4:13 Journey, and mentoring. The 4:13 Journey (Philippians 4:13) uses the spirit of adventure and the challenge of the great outdoors as a catalyst to help them develop strong character to reach their highest potential. Over the last 2.5 years, 92 students have participated in 4:13 and students are signing up to for this fall semester.

Hoffmantown provided a financial gift to LifeQuest last year to support their 4:13 Journey and your Missions Council just approved a $10K gift to support four students this year.  Hoffmantown is now providing meeting space for the 4:13 program which avoids the previous venue cost. And the Hoffmantown van has also been made available to LifeQuest for their 4:13 Grand Canyon trips.

When asked what is your most pressing need, their response was volunteer time. Hoffmantown members have previously volunteered to lead Bible Studies at the State Juvenile Facilities. Bob Whittaker and Wil Martin have been volunteers in the past and they need more Bobs and Wils.  Recently, the Treatment Center asked LifeQuest to restart the Bible Study that was paused for COVID.
